发明名称 WIRE ELECTRICAL DISCHARGE MACHINE
摘要 A wire electrical discharge machine for detecting an end face of an object, configured so that when a contact detection movement is started and if contact between the wire electrode and the workpiece is detected, positions in which the contact between the wire electrode and the workpiece is detected are stored as contact detection positions and that when a non-contact detection movement is then started and if non-contact between the wire electrode and the workpiece is detected, positions in which the non-contact between the wire electrode and the workpiece is detected are stored as non-contact detection positions. When it is determined whether or not a set number of times of execution is reached and if the set number of times of execution is reached, a reference position is obtained by adding the radius of the wire electrode and a clearance of the wire guide to an end face determination position.

主权项 1. A wire electrical discharge machine having functions of relatively moving an object and a wire electrode supported by upper and lower wire guides and positioning the wire electrode or measuring the shape of the object based on a contact/non-contact state of the wire electrode and the object, the wire electrical discharge machine comprising: a voltage applying unit configured to apply a detection voltage for detecting the contact/non-contact state of the wire electrode and the object between the wire electrode and the object; a relative movement unit for relatively moving the wire electrode and the object; a wire electrode position detecting unit for detecting a center position of the wire electrode; a contact state detecting unit configured to detect the voltage between the wire electrode and the object in the course of relative movement of the wire electrode toward and away from the object by the relative movement unit and detect the contact/non-contact state of the wire electrode and the object based on the detected voltage; a wire electrode diameter storage unit for storing the diameter of the wire electrode; a wire electrode displacement amount storage unit for storing an amount of displacement such that the wire electrode is displaceable between the upper and lower wire guides in a direction perpendicular to a line segment connecting the upper and lower wire guides; an end face determination position detecting unit configured to detect an end face determination position in which the wire electrode is determined to be in contact with an end face of the object, based on the contact/non-contact state detected by the contact state detecting unit and the position of the wire electrode detected by the wire electrode position detecting unit; and an end face determination position compensation unit configured to obtain a position by compensation of the end face determination position based on a compensation value obtained from the wire electrode diameter and the displacement amount, wherein the wire electrical discharge machine positions the wire electrode or measures the shape of the object based on the position obtained by the end face determination position compensation unit as a position of the object.
